what is the answer 2p-a=3p+b if p is the subject of the formula

Respuesta :

GoddessofDork
GoddessofDork GoddessofDork
  • 02-10-2018

*To solve for a variable, you have to isolate the desired variable onto 1 side

So firstly, subtract 2p on both sides of the equation: [tex]-a=p+b[/tex]

Next, subtract b on both sides of the equation, and your answer will be [tex]-a-b=p[/tex]
